Summary

On 30 July 1976 at about 12:30 local time, a Grum Amer AA-5A registered N9683U, operated by Executive Avia, was involved in an accident during the takeoff phase of flight near West Chester, Pennsylvania, United States. 2 people were on board and 2 were seriously inj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

TKOF ON CLOSED UPSLOPE RWY 35.TALL WEEDS AND GRASS IMPEDED ACCELERATION.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
